Ingredients
1 red cabbage
1 tablespoon drippings
1/2 cup melted grape jelly
1/2 cup water
Salt and pepper
French chestnuts
Directions
Select a nice red cabbage, discard the outer leaves and soak for a short time in cold water.
Drain, and slice in thin shreds.
Melt the fat in a saucepan, add the jelly and the cabbage, the water, salt and pepper.
Cook very slowly until tender.
At the same time, boil some French chestnuts; take off the skin and add them to the cabbage.
Cook all slowly for about two hours, until the liquid has evaporated.
